AeroSur (Santa Cruz Viru Viru) is still struggling to keep its operations up and running and has now delayed the resumption of its Santa Cruz Viru Viru-Madrid Barajas route to "May" as its new ex-Aerolíneas Argentinas (AR, Buenos Aires Jorge Newbery) B747-400 has still not been added to its air operator certificate. Meanwhile reports about extensive flight delays of up to several days and flight cancellations are starting to become more frequent and the airline's single B767-200ER CP-2659 (MSN 24742) has been returned to the lessor. It is currently discussing a rescue plan with the Bolivian government that reportedly includes a cooperation agreement with state owned competitor BoA - Boliviana de Aviación (OB, La Paz El Alto).
